ASTM A572 Grade 60 High‑Strength Low‑Alloy Steel Plate for Structural Construction and Heavy Engineering
Chemical Composition
A572 Grade 60 features controlled carbon content to maintain weldability, with manganese and silicon added to support strength and toughness. Micro‑alloying elements such as columbium/niobium and vanadium refine grain structure and improve mechanical consistency. Impurities like phosphorus and sulfur are strictly limited to ensure clean steel quality and reduce the risk of cracking during welding or forming.
Mechanical Properties
The steel provides a minimum yield strength of 415 MPa and a tensile strength typically between 485–620 MPa, depending on thickness. A572 Grade 60 maintains stable toughness and uniform mechanical behavior across thick sections, supporting large welded structures and heavy‑duty engineering components. Its high strength-to-weight ratio makes it suitable for structural designs requiring improved efficiency and reduced material mass.
Available Size Range
A572 Grade 60 plates are supplied in thicknesses from 3 mm to 150 mm, widths from 1220 mm to 4200 mm, and lengths up to 18 meters, supporting a wide range of construction and fabrication requirements.
